Once the seat of ancient kings, the placid town of Jugra
has several fascinating historic buildings. The Sultan Allaudin
Mosque was erected in 1932, but its classical Moorish architecture
has given it a timeless, mystical look. The intriguing Istana
Bandar or Town Palace features exquisite woodcarvings by
Sultan Allaudin reminiscent of the previous century. The
Royal Mausoleum, the Jugra Lighthouse and the ruins of the
legend-shrouded Old Palace are also well worth a visit.
